Almost every game in the bundle is either Verified or Playable on the Steam Deck. For those who don’t know, Verified means the game runs smoothly out of the box, while Playable games require some adjustments for optimization. Even the ones that are listed as Unsupported or Unknown often work just fine.

It is important to keep in mind that for some Unsupported games, you will need to make major tweaks and adjustments before they start working smoothly on the Steam Deck. This can include lowering the graphics settings, disabling some features, and so on.
